Pouring a new sidewalk in Oakland, CA, involves several considerations, from materials to labor costs. Understanding the various factors that influence the overall expense can help homeowners and businesses budget effectively for their projects.
Factors Affecting Cost
- Materials: The type of concrete and any additional materials like rebar or decorative elements can significantly impact the cost.
- Labor: Skilled labor costs in Oakland can vary widely, affecting the overall price.
- Permits and Regulations: Oakland-specific permits and compliance with local regulations can add to the expense.
- Site Preparation: The condition of the site, including the need for excavation or removal of old concrete, influences costs.
- Project Size: Larger projects generally have a lower cost per square foot due to economies of scale.
- Weather Conditions: Unpredictable weather can delay projects and increase labor costs.
- Accessibility: Difficult-to-access sites may require special equipment or additional labor, increasing costs.
Average Costs for Common Tasks
Task | Average Cost (USD) |
---|---|
Basic Concrete Sidewalk (per sq. ft.) | $6 - $12 |
Stamped Concrete (per sq. ft.) | $10 - $20 |
Site Preparation (per hour) | $50 - $100 |
Excavation (per cubic yard) | $50 - $200 |
Permit Fees | $100 - $500 |
Rebar Installation (per sq. ft.) | $2 - $4 |
Concrete Removal (per sq. ft.) | $2 - $5 |
